11.04.2010
YOU ARE A TRIUMPH OF NATURAL SELECTION
Tall Ships from Falmouth, Cornwall, UK. This talented trio hasn't been making music together very long, but they are already on the way to making a name for themselves internationally.
myspace
Tall Ships - There is Nothing But Chemistry Here EP - 2010
Tall Ships - S/T EP - 2010
No comments:
Post a Comment
Newer Post
Older Post
Home
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ment